With this bare skeleton of the subject of variation before us let us
see how facts of this kind may have any significance for the subject
of Eugenics, any bearing upon the possibility of racial improvement.
When any of the varying human traits, and they all vary, is measured
carefully and the results tabulated we find that they give us a curve
approximating the normal frequency curve, such as we have described
above and illustrated in Fig. 3. The coefficients of variability of a
great many human traits are known and a few representative
coefficients are given in Table I. This type of variability is given
then, by measurements of physical characteristics of all kinds, and,
what is of greater importance, physiological traits, including mental
and moral characteristics, so far as they can be measured by present
methods, vary in just the same way. Annual individual earnings give us
a curve closely similar to that of a normal frequency curve with an
approximate minimum limiting value. Even the tabulation of citizens
according to their social standing or "civic worth" gives the same
sort of thing. This has been brought out nicely in Galton's discussion
of Booth's classification of the population of London.
TABLE I
_Coefficients of Variability of Certain Human Traits_
Adult Stature 3.6 to 4.0
Length at Birth 5.8 to 6.5
Length of Limb Bones 4.5 to 5.5
Cephalic Index 3.7 to 4.8
Skull Capacity 7.0 to 8.0
Weight (University Students) 10.0 to 11.0
Weight at Birth 14.2 to 15.7
Weight of Brain 7.0 to 10.6
Weight of Heart 17.4 to 20.7
Weight of Liver 14.3 to 22.2
Weight of Kidney 16.8 to 22.5
Lung Capacity 16.6 to 20.4
Squeeze of Hand 13.4 to 21.4
Strength of Pull 15.0 to 22.6
Swiftness of Blow 17.1 to 19.4
Dermal Sensitivity 35.7 to 45.7
Keenness of Eyesight 28.7 to 34.7
It is not so easy to answer the question whether mutations or true
variations are occurring frequently in the human species. Usually it
is impossible to distinguish between an extreme fluctuation and a true
variation without experimental test and the observation of the
behavior of the varying trait through several generations. In most
instances this has been impossible with human beings. From collateral
evidence it seems quite probable that man is mutating with
considerable frequency, especially with respect to psychic traits.
